Marketing Specialist

Gensler New York is looking for a Marketing Specialist who can bridge high-level strategy and high-impact production - someone whose thinking, judgment, relationships, and expertise can help shape how we pursue and win the work that matters most.

At Gensler, marketers are valued not only for what they produce, but for what they bring to the table: the questions they ask, the ideas they raise, the relationships they build, and the way they sharpen how we tell our story.

As a Marketing Specialist in our New York Work sector, you will partner with principals, studio leaders, designers, strategists, and fellow marketers to influence pursuit strategy, develop compelling client narratives, and position Gensler for high-impact work across financial services, professional services, legal, technology, media, and other industries.

This role is part strategist, part storyteller, and part conductor. You will synthesize what a client is trying to accomplish, help sharpen the team's strategy, and build the narrative that makes our case clear, differentiated, and memorable.

You will work with a global network of marketers, based out of the largest design office in the world, with access to Gensler's research and thought leadership platforms - including the firm's Workplace Survey and global benchmarking data - to ground stories in real insight. The work is fast-paced and rarely the same twice: a flagship financial services headquarters one week, a global media campus the next, an AI hub the week after.

This role is ideal for a marketer ready to step into broader influence - through established paths like practice-area or sector specialization, or through new ones shaped by individual strengths, emerging business needs, and the evolving ways our clients and teams work.

You'll join one of the firm's largest marketing teams - 15 marketers and communications specialists in NYC supporting work across 33 practice areas. The team brings a high level of craft, rigor, and generosity to the work. You'll work closely with them, collaborate daily, and build the kind of dynamic that only forms inside a team that takes its work seriously.

In year one, you will lead pursuits, shape win strategy, and build trusted relationships with senior leaders. By year three, you'll be a recognized voice in how the studio competes - influencing positioning, storytelling, content strategy, and business development direction. From there, the path opens in multiple directions: deeper practice-area or sector leadership, regional and firmwide initiatives, content and thought leadership, client strategy, or new areas that are becoming essential in our constantly evolving market.

At Gensler, we bring the scale, complexity, and support to help strong marketers specialize, lead, or build new lanes where their interests, capabilities, and the firm's needs intersect.

Your Role

The Ideal candidate has spent 6-10 years perfecting their skills at writing proposals, designing decks, managing the intricacies, and learning how to tell whether a story will land.

Now, you are looking for the challenge that comes after competency: strategy conversations, client relationships, firm influence, and the chance to shape how a major design firm goes to market. You want a team where senior marketers function as senior marketers - not just senior producers - and where your judgment is asked for and acted on.

You are a strong writer with sharp visual instincts. You are calm under pressure because you have been there. You ask the questions others do not think to ask, and you would rather be stretched than safely bored. You thrive on collaboration, mentoring others, sharpening ideas with the team, and asking, "Is there a better way to do this?" You are curious about new tools, alert to where technology can give the team an edge and energized by brainstorming smarter ways to work.

What You Will Do

  • Partner with principals, studio leaders, and design teams to shape pursuit strategy, develop compelling client narratives, and position the firm for high-impact opportunities across multiple industries

  • Lead the development of proposals, presentations, and business development materials that clearly communicate differentiated ideas, research insights, and design expertise

  • Collaborate with senior leadership to influence go-to-market strategy, strengthen client relationships, and drive winning pursuit outcomes

  • Synthesize client goals, market insights, and firm capabilities into clear, strategic storytelling that supports business growth and brand positioning

  • Work cross-functionally with marketers, strategists, and designers to elevate content quality, improve team processes, and identify smarter, more innovative ways of working

  • Contribute to a collaborative marketing team culture through idea-sharing, mentorship, and continuous refinement of storytelling, content strategy, and pursuit best practices

Your Qualifications

  • 6+ years of marketing experience at an architecture, interior design, engineering, real estate services, design consultancy, or AEC-adjacent firm.

  • Bachelor's degree in Architecture, Interior Design, Marketing, Graphic Design, Communications, Journalism, Business, or a related field.

  • Proven ability to lead pursuits start-to-finish, including strategy, proposal development, stakeholder coordination, BD conversations, and development of win strategies.

  • Strong writing, editing, storytelling, and visual communication skills.

  • Collaborative relationship-builder who can work effectively with principals, designers, strategists, marketers, and cross-functional teams.

  • Mastery of Adobe InDesign; proficiency in Photoshop, Illustrator, and Microsoft Office.

  • Learning mindset - curious about emerging tools and technologies, open to new ways of working, and motivated to keep evolving how insight, creativity, and strategy come together.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ience across multiple practice areas or design sectors.

  • Direct experience with financial services, legal, technology, media, or other workplace client pursuits.

  • Familiarity with Adobe Premiere, Google Slides, Miro, or AI-enabled creative/workflow tools.

  • Please submit a cover letter, resume, and portfolio. The cover letter should address the key characteristics highlighted in the position description and should communicate the reasons why your skillset and background are ideal for this role.

**The base salary range will be estimated between $80,000 - 90,000. Gensler's total compensation package is multi-layered and includes a base salary, two annual bonuses paid in December and June. Life at Gensler

At Gensler, we are as committed to enjoying life as we are to delivering best-in-class design. From curated art exhibits to internal design competitions to "Well-Being Week," our offices reflect our people's diverse interests.

We encourage every person at Gensler to lead a healthy and balanced life. Our comprehensive benefits include medical, dental, vision, disability, wellness programs, flex spending, paid holidays, and paid time off. We also offer a 401k, profit sharing, employee stock ownership, and twice annual bonus opportunities. Our annual base salary range has been established based on local markets.

As part of the firm's commitment to licensure and professional development, Gensler offers reimbursement for certain professional licenses and associated renewals and exam fees. In addition, we reimburse tuition for certain eligible programs or classes. We view our professional development programs as strategic investments in our future.
